HimalayasHimalayas logo
FanaticsFA

Engineer Manager

Fanatics, Inc. is a leading global digital sports platform providing a vast array of officially licensed fan merchandise, collectibles, and sports betting options, uniting millions of sports fans worldwide.

Fanatics

Employee count: 1001-5000

Salary: 181k-238k USD

United States only

Stay safe on Himalayas

Never send money to companies. Jobs on Himalayas will never require payment from applicants.

Overview

As a Engineering Manager, Distributed Systems at Fanatics Betting & Gaming (FBG), you'll lead the team that builds and maintains core backend shared libraries that power real-time, content-driven experiences across the product ecosystem. We embrace principles of data-driven development, operational excellence, and continuous process optimization to deliver a stable, scalable platform. Central to our strategy is Kotlin Multiplatform, which empowers us to deliver high-quality features quickly and consistently across multiple ecosystems. By focusing on object-oriented design, modern coding practices, open-source frameworks, and third-party platform integrations, we continuously innovate and deliver at speed in this exciting and fast-moving market.

We are seeking an Engineering Manager to lead and inspire teams building distributed systems that power our core platforms. You will be responsible for growing high-performing engineering teams, shaping technical direction, and ensuring delivery of resilient and scalable services built on Kotlin, Spring Boot, Postgres, Kafka, Redis, and Kubernetes. In this role, You'll balance hands-on technical leadership, inner-source community stewardship, and incident escalation ownership — serving as the engineering point of contact when product teams need platform-level support.

Responsibilities

  • Lead, coach, and develop senior engineers responsible for supporting shared core libraries utilized by multiple engineering teams.
  • Partner with product and business stakeholders to align technical investments with company strategy, balancing long-term platform evolution with near-term priorities.
  • Guide teams in building distributed, event-driven, and fault-tolerant systems leveraging Kafka, Redis/Redis PubSub, and Postgres.
  • Provide architectural oversight and ensure best practices are applied when teams build new services leveraging the core shared libraries in Kotlin/Java with Spring Boot.
  • Partner with product domain engineering managers and tech leads to prioritize shared library enhancements
  • Set and measure engineering goals (availability, performance, delivery cadence, quality) and hold teams accountable to outcomes.
  • Champion diversity, inclusion, and growth, ensuring that engineers thrive in a supportive and challenging environment.
  • Recruit, retain, and scale top engineering talent to meet the demands of growing systems and business needs.
  • Advocate for engineering across the organization, influencing leadership on technology strategy and distributed systems investment.

Qualifications

  • 5+ years of software engineering experience, including 2+ years managing engineering teams.
  • Experience owning shared libraries consumed by multiple teams
  • Proven success leading teams building and operating distributed systems at scale.
  • Strong track record of building engineering organizations that deliver business-critical systems with reliability and speed.
  • Familiarity with modern backend stacks, particularly Kotlin/Java, Spring Boot, Postgres, Kafka, Redis, and Kubernetes.
  • Excellent communication and leadership skills, with the ability to influence both technical and executive stakeholders.
  • Passion for building teams and cultures that deliver impactful results.
  • Experience leading multi-team programs or platform transformations.
  • Background in scaling organizations through high-growth phases.
  • Able to deal with ambiguity and strong self-motivation.

Ready to build the future of sports betting? If you possess some of these skills but not all of them, we still encourage you to apply!

Salary Range: $180,500 - $237,500 USD per year
The base salary for this role is based on job-related knowledge, skills, and experience and may vary depending on the successful candidate’s geographic location. For information about our benefits, please visit https://benefitsatfanatics.com/
Depending on the role, your interview and onboarding experience may include in-person components, such as onsite interviews or Launching into Better: LIVE—a multi-day cultural immersion in New York City for full-time, non-seasonal hires. These sessions are designed to build connection and bring our culture to life, though specific travel and participation requirements will be confirmed based on your role and location. Your recruiter will provide clear guidance at each stage of the process.

About the job

Apply before

Posted on

Job type

Full Time

Experience level

Senior

Salary

Salary: 181k-238k USD

Experience

5 years minimum

Location requirements

Hiring timezones

United States +/- 0 hours

About Fanatics

Learn more about Fanatics and their company culture.

View company profile

At the heart of Fanatics is a culture driven by passion for sports and dedication to serving fans around the world. Fanatics is building a global digital sports platform aimed at enhancing the experience of sports fans by offering an extensive variety of officially licensed merchandise. With a vision to elevate the fan journey, we connect deeply with the sporting community through our diverse lines of business that include Fanatics Commerce, Fanatics Collectibles, and Fanatics Betting & Gaming. Our operations have evolved significantly since our inception, where what started as a single e-commerce venture in 2002 has transformed into a comprehensive platform reaching millions of fans globally.

Our core mission is underpinned by a commitment to agility and innovation, ensuring that we meet the real-time demands of our customers. We cater to fans across various channels and expand our offerings consistently to include items like jerseys, memorabilia, streetwear, and even trading cards. Fanatics leverages its extensive partnerships with major leagues and teams to deliver products that resonate with passionate sports enthusiasts. The sports landscape is ever-changing, and we adapt quickly to the trends to maintain an engaging fan experience, whether it's through digital platforms, live events, or at game venues. Upholding a vibrant team culture, our more than 22,000 employees embody the spirit of the game and strive to delight fans everywhere.

Claim this profileFanatics logoFA

Fanatics

Company size

1001-5000 employees

Founded in

2002

Chief executive officer

Michael Rubin

Employees live in

View company profile

Similar remote jobs

Here are other jobs you might want to apply for.

View all remote jobs

73 remote jobs at Fanatics

Explore the variety of open remote roles at Fanatics, offering flexible work options across multiple disciplines and skill levels.

View all jobs at Fanatics

Remote companies like Fanatics

Find your next opportunity by exploring profiles of companies that are similar to Fanatics. Compare culture, benefits, and job openings on Himalayas.

View all companies

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an